Angels & Supernatural Beings In The Bible (by Books – NT)


NEW TESTAMENT (27 Books)

40. Matthew

Angels appear at Jesus’ birth, temptation, resurrection; demons cast out; Satan tempts Christ.

41. Mark

Demons dominate early chapters; legion cast out; angels minister to Jesus.

42. Luke

Angel Gabriel; multitude of heavenly hosts; demonic deliverance; Satan influencing events.

43. John

Angels at Jesus’ tomb; Satan as father of lies; spiritual rebirth imagery.


44. Acts

Angels free apostles; Cornelius’ angel; Paul’s visions; demonic girl delivered; Herod struck by angel.


Paul’s Epistles (45–57)

45. Romans

Angels mentioned in spiritual hierarchy; nothing separates from Christ.

46. 1 Corinthians

Angels observe worship; demonic idols; spiritual gifts.

47. 2 Corinthians

Satan disguises as angel of light; spiritual warfare.

48. Galatians

Law mediated by angels; false “angels” cursed for false gospels.

49. Ephesians

Principalities, powers, cosmic rulers; armor against spiritual forces.

50. Philippians

Every knee (earthly + heavenly) bows to Christ.

51. Colossians

Christ triumphs over powers; warns against angel worship.

52. 1 Thessalonians

Christ descends with archangel’s voice.

53. 2 Thessalonians

Satanic signs; “man of lawlessness” empowered by evil.

54. 1 Timothy

Elect angels; demonic doctrines.

55. 2 Timothy

Snares of the devil.

56. Titus

Spiritual regeneration counters demonic culture.

57. Philemon

No supernatural beings referenced.


58. Hebrews

Angels serve heirs of salvation; Christ superior to angels; heavenly Zion filled with angels.

59. James

Demonic “wisdom”; angels hinted in prayer.

60. 1 Peter

Angels long to look into salvation; Satan as roaring lion.

61. 2 Peter

Angels who sinned cast into chains; demonic corruption.

62. 1 John

Antichrist spirits; testing spirits.

63. 2 John

Deceiving spirits implied (but not named).

64. 3 John

No supernatural beings.

65. Jude

Angels who rebelled; Michael vs Satan; Sodom’s angelic story referenced.


66. Revelation

One of the most supernatural books:
Angels, archangels, elders, living creatures, trumpets, bowls, dragon, beasts, demons, abyss spirits, angelic warfare, and final victory of Christ.
